Currently, most Android apps including Google Chrome use AppCompat, which allows you to use the latest emojis even on older versions of the Android OS.
However, since Firefox uses its own rendering, AppCompat cannot be used, and the emojis that can be displayed still depend on the Android version.
It is expected that it will be difficult to use AppCompat on the Gecko engine, so I hope that you will be able to display the latest emoji using a unique method to deal with this problem.
For example, you can bundle the latest emoji fonts into the Firefox app and use them to render emojis, or if there are emojis that cannot be displayed, you can convert them and display them in a pseudo-way.
By the way, in the Windows version of Firefox, fonts that cannot be displayed with the default font (Segoe UI Emoji) are displayed with Twemoji Mozilla.
